Does that mean you have read the rules? If you haven't, the two main ones are:

1- Review two works before posting any of your own. This helps make sure everybody gets a review. Plus, people are a lot more willing to look at your work if you've looked at theirs. :wink: It's asked you always keep that 2:1 ratio.
2- Minimize chat-speak. Some abbreviations and alliteration is okay, just don't overdo it.

Tell us a little more about yourself! What are your favourite books? Authors? Genres? What genre is the book you're writing now?

YWS is the place to come for critiques. Ask people with purple names if you want a really in-depth one. They're Instructors. It's their job.

The other coloured names are:

Blue- Greeters. We make you feel welcome and answer minor questions you have.
Light green- Jr. mods. They have mod powers in some forums.
Green- Mods. Call on them if you have a big question, or if you have issues with a member.
Red- Admins. They keep the site up and running. Ask them for hugely technical stuff.
